sql更改数据库表名称

更改数据库表名称,可以使用以下SQL语句:,,“sql,ALTER TABLE 原表名 RENAME TO 新表名;,

如何使用SQL修改数据库表名

单元1:准备工作

sql更改数据库表名称

连接到数据库:需要使用适当的工具或编程语言(如MySQL Workbench、phpMyAdmin等)连接到目标数据库。

确保权限:确保你具有足够的权限来修改数据库表名,通常,只有数据库管理员才有此权限。

单元2:语法和步骤

使用RENAME TABLE语句:使用SQL的RENAME TABLE语句可以轻松地修改数据库表名,下面是语法示例:

RENAME TABLE old_table_name TO new_table_name;

old_table_name是要修改的现有表名,new_table_name是新的表名。

单元3:注意事项

sql更改数据库表名称

谨慎操作:在执行修改表名的操作之前,请务必仔细检查表名是否正确,以免造成数据丢失或混乱。

锁定表:如果表中有数据正在被使用或修改,可能需要先锁定表才能进行重命名操作,这可以通过添加LOCK=TABLES参数来实现。

单元4:示例代码

以下是一个示例代码,用于将名为students的表重命名为pupils

RENAME TABLE students TO pupils;

问题与解答:

问题1:是否可以在不关闭数据库的情况下修改表名?

sql更改数据库表名称

答案1:是的,可以在不关闭数据库的情况下修改表名,只需连接到数据库并执行相应的RENAME TABLE语句即可。

问题2:如果表名包含特殊字符或空格怎么办?

答案2:如果表名包含特殊字符或空格,可以使用反引号()将其括起来,如果要将名为my table的表重命名为my_table`,可以使用以下代码:

RENAME TABLE my table TO my_table;

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/647106.html

(0)
未希的头像未希新媒体运营
上一篇 2024-05-23 02:33
下一篇 2024-05-23 02:36

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入